Core Viewpoint - National Technology has launched the N32H7 series high-performance MCUs based on the Arm Cortex M7 core, marking a significant step in entering the high-end MCU market, which has been dominated by international companies like NXP and Renesas [1][2]. Group 1: Product Launch and Market Position - National Technology is the first domestic company to introduce Arm Cortex M7+M4 dual-core heterogeneous MCUs, with the N32H7 series including models such as N32H785 and N32H788 [1][2]. - The new products feature a performance ceiling for general-purpose MCUs, with standard configurations including 1024K TCM memory and operating speeds of 600MHz for the Arm Cortex-M7 and 300MHz for the Cortex-M4 [2][3]. - The company aims to cover the entire range of 32-bit MCUs from M0 to M7, positioning itself as a rare domestic player with a full product line from low-end to high-end [2]. Group 2: Application Areas - The N32H7 series is applicable in various fields, including industrial control, robotics, and renewable energy sectors such as photovoltaic inverters and energy storage systems [3][4]. - The shift in focus from low-end to high-performance MCUs reflects a broader industry trend towards higher value-added products, moving away from intense price competition [3][5]. Group 3: Market Trends and Opportunities - The semiconductor industry is experiencing growth driven by AI applications, with National Technology's products being suitable for AI data centers and high-performance robotics [4][5]. - The company is targeting industrial and energy sectors, with 40%-50% of its clients in the consumer sector, while focusing on higher-margin industrial clients [4][5]. - The ongoing global trade tensions and supply chain security concerns are accelerating the domestic MCU replacement process, providing opportunities for local manufacturers like National Technology [5].
